A look at the world's most popular confection examines its history and influence, from the cocoa bean of the Aztecs to the innumerable variants of the modern world, and includes a list of tempting recipes sure to satisfy any chocolate lover.

Über die Autorin bzw. den Autor

Jeanne Bourin is an award-winning French novelist.

John Feltwell, a British naturalist, has written several books including Butterflies and Moths and Geraniums and Pelargoniums.

Nathalie Bailleux, a French historian, has published a book on fashion and clothing.

Odile Perrard, a novelist lives in France and has written several novels.

Mariarosa Schiaffino, author of Chocolate and Goya. She lives in Italy.

Régine Kopp is a journalist and lives in France.

Corby Kummer is one of the most respected food journalists in the U.S. and a senior editor of The Atlantic Monthly. Kummer writes regularly for Martha Stewart Living, Self, the New York Times Magazine, and Food & Wine, and has authored The Joy of Coffee and The Pleasures of Slow Food.
